This work means a great deal to me - I have known it for over 40 years, and it was 'born' the same year as my mother! The soloist plays beautifully. But I have a few comments:
The opening is actually too slow, although very beautiful. It needs to move just a little more. In general the first movement is played as though the soloist is still too fragile after a broken love affair - so it sounds too full of self-pity. That's not really what that movement is about - it is about longing - the Germans have a wonderful word for it - Sehnsucht - it is dreamy and wistful but with rather more courage than is shown in this somewhat self-pitying performance. There are a few ensemble problems between orchestra and soloist in some of the awkward tempo changes, which is a great pity.
The Scherzo could do with a bit more ooomph, but sparkles nevertheless. It should be much naughtier!
Not all British music is derived from what we call the cow-pat school of composition, epitomised by Vaughan Williams et al. The conductor and soloist should think a little more about Hindemith in this piece. Tertis, for whom it was written, didn't understand it (probably too angular in places), so it was actually Hindemith who gave the first performance - though I'm sure I read it was rather an inadequate performance.
Much of the finale in this performance similarly needs to be taken at a brisker pace except where the soloist is obviously reminiscing about the past. I would have had one of the horn players shot for not understanding his or her crucial solo! The finale is about resolve if it is about anything - the certainty that love will return. And this performance does ultimately get that right in the rapturous coda. An extraordinary work for a composer so young - he started it when he was just 25.

in his 2010 recital program, G.Sokolov plays the complete version of Schumann's Sonata f op.14, i.e. with all the variations on a theme by Clara and the two scherzos. Very impressive (unique ?) proposal and very good performance, even though Horowitz remains very still in my memory
